Transaction 17aedeaf6af8c6801416b303351908299ebbfa0e255f90a11be16efcef841f8f
1 Input
2 Outputs
- 17aedeaf6af8c6801416b303351908299ebbfa0e255f90a11be16efcef841f8f:0
- 17aedeaf6af8c6801416b303351908299ebbfa0e255f90a11be16efcef841f8f:1
value 500000
address 34TpyKci4JmnkZZdku8np1aUaBh5kiyr5s
value 58063004
address 16UH3WY5MTwSyVU3Yxcf45CReabqAAPfs2